## Runbook — Brightmote Firmware Channels

Support: devices on the `beta` channel poll hourly; `stable` polls daily. Before switching a customer's fleet, confirm the channel name in the portal exactly, as mismatches cause silent no-ops. The updater authenticates to the channel feed with a signing secret. Place the following line in the device bridge's `.env`:

secret setting of yagep-bahif: LEDGER_TOKEN8=7eb0ad88

# Break-Glass Access — RotaKey Secrets-Rotation Utility

For discussion at the weekly eng sync. When RotaKey's own credentials expire mid-rotation, normal login is impossible and the break-glass path applies. Access the recovery shell on the Delmare host, halt any in-flight rotation jobs, and invoke the restore command. The command prompts for the standing recovery passphrase, which is maintained below this section.

unlock words, fawig-bagef: olidor-holir-istox-holath-tamys-quenion-giliel

Off-site run checklist — Brellan Works, item 7. Prototype unit Skylark-3 packed, foam inserts checked, battery removed and bagged separately. Manifest copy filed with records before departure. Destination: Orvik Materials Lab, north annex. Photograph seals at load and unload. Driver confirms crate count against manifest. Records team logs the confidential hand-over instruction printed immediately below this item.

courier memo of bawef-kaguf: the briion quenox courier leaves the tamdor aldius joreth belion julir joreth wenix pelath ledger at gate 7145 under passcode 571533